site stats

Systematic linear block code

WebHamming (7,4) Graphical depiction of the 4 data bits d1 to d4 and 3 parity bits p1 to p3 and which parity bits apply to which data bits. In coding theory, Hamming (7,4) is a linear error-correcting code that encodes four bits of data into seven bits by adding three parity bits. It is a member of a larger family of Hamming codes, but the term ... WebApr 12, 2024 · A Practical Stereo Depth System for Smart Glasses Jialiang Wang · Daniel Scharstein · Akash Bapat · Kevin Blackburn-Matzen · Matthew Yu · Jonathan Lehman · Suhib Alsisan · Yanghan Wang · Sam Tsai · Jan-Michael Frahm · Zijian He · Peter Vajda · Michael Cohen · Matt Uyttendaele DC 2: Dual-Camera Defocus Control by Learning to Refocus

(n,k) Systematic Linear Block Codes - Massachusetts …

• Checksums and hash functions, combined with the input data, can be viewed as systematic error-detecting codes. • Linear codes are usually implemented as systematic error-correcting codes (e.g., Reed-Solomon codes in CDs). • Convolutional codesare implemented as either systematic or non-systematic codes. Non-systematic convolutional codes can provide better performance under maximum-likeliho… • Checksums and hash functions, combined with the input data, can be viewed as systematic error-detecting codes. • Linear codes are usually implemented as systematic error-correcting codes (e.g., Reed-Solomon codes in CDs). • Convolutional codes are implemented as either systematic or non-systematic codes. Non-systematic convolutional codes can provide better performance under maximum-likelihood (Viterbi) decoding. WebEquivalent definition: An n k linear code over 0 1 q 1 is a qk n block code for which the sum of any two codewords is also a codeword. (If q is a prime addition is done “ mo dq” .If isnt ap rim ec lic te itio uir ) Def: Let C be a linear code. A matrix G whose rowspace equal C is called a generator matrix for C. diy christmas stocking kit https://webhipercenter.com

(6,3)Linear block code and Cyclic codes - YouTube

WebExpert Answer. Preliminaries: We saw that in a (n,k) systematic linear block (SLB) code, the n -bit codeword, c = (c1,c2,…,cn) associated with a given k -bit information or data sequence, d = (d1,d2,…,dk), starts with a replica of the information/data sequence itself (d) followed by n−k redundancy bits (also called parity check bits). WebIn this online video lecture, Dr. Riaz explains and solves numerical problem related to systematic linear block codes, a channel coding technique to model an... Web(a) For a (6,3) systematic linear block code, the three parity check bits are formed from the following equations: b0 = m0 + m1 +m2 b1 = m0 + m2 b2 = m0 + m1 (a) Write down the … diy christmas stocking pattern template

Systematic Polar Coding IEEE Journals & Magazine IEEE Xplore

Category:Systematic code - Wikipedia

Tags:Systematic linear block code

Systematic linear block code

Linear Block codes Information Theory and Coding

Webk) systematic linear block code with the parity check digit Ck+1 given by Cr+1 = do + d + ... + dx-1 (a) Construct the appropriate generator matrix for this code. (b) Construct the code generated by this matrix for k= 3.. WebA systematic codeword is one in which the parity bits and message bits are present in separated forms. C = [parity bit, message bits] But a non-systematic codeword is the one in which the message and parity bits exist in intermixed format and cannot be separated just by noticing the initial and final bits.

Systematic linear block code

Did you know?

WebBinary Linear Block Code Definition An (n;k) binary linear block code is a k-dimensional subspace of Fn 2 Theorem Let S be a nonempty subset of Fn 2. Then S is a subspace of F n 2 if u+v 2S for any two u and v in S. Example (3-Repetition Code) C = f000;111g6= ˚ 000 +000 = 000, 000 +111 = 111, 111 +111 = 000 Example (Single Parity Check Code) Web(n,k) Systematic Linear Block Codes • Split data into k-bit blocks • Add (n-k) parity bits to each block using (n-k) linear equations, making each block n bits long • Every linear code …

WebTranscribed Image Text: For a (6,3) systematic linear block code, the three parity check digits are: P = 1 x 4 e 1 x ½ 1 × I3 P = 1 x 1 0 1 × 1½ 0 x I3 %3D P3 = 0 x h e1 × ½ 1 × I3 (a) Construct the generator matrix G for this code. (b) Construct all the possible codewords generated by this matrix. WebBlock Codes (3) ¾Linear block codes: Suppose c i and c j are two code words in an (n,k) block code and a 1 and a 2 be any two elements selected from the alphabet. Then the code is linear if and only if a 1 c i +a 2 c j is also a code word. A linear code must contain the all-zero code word Easy implementation and analysis ¾Non-linear block codes:

WebAug 16, 2024 · SYSTEMATIC BLOCK CODES. A systematic block code consists of vectors whose 1 st k elements (or last k-elements) are identical to the message bits, the … WebThe TPC Encoder block performs 2-D turbo product code (TPC) encoding of an input message. The product code is a 2-D concatenation of linear block codes. The linear block codes can be a parity check code, a Hamming code, or a BCH code capable of correcting two errors. Extended and shortened codes can be applied independently on each …

WebAug 1, 2011 · Systematic Polar Coding Authors: Erdal Arikan Abstract Polar codes were originally introduced as a class of non-systematic linear block codes. This paper gives encoding and decoding...

WebFeb 28, 2012 · a general strategy for encoding and decoding linear block codes. The decoding procedure we describe is syndrome decoding, which uses the syndrome bits … craig oliphantcraig olive lexington kyWebProperties of Cyclic Codes (6) Theorem If g(X) is a polynomial of degree n k and is a factor of Xn +1, then g(X) generates an (n;k) cyclic code. Proof. Multiples of g(X) of degree n 1 or less generate a (n;k) linear block code. We need to show that the generated code is cyclic. For a code polynomial v(X) consider the following equation craig oliver miproWebLinear Block Codes - Basics 5/ 31/ 07 LDPC Codes 16 • Parameters of binary linear block code C • k = number of information bits • n = number of code bits • R = k/n • dmin = … craig oleary derry nhWebAny linear block code can be a systematic code, until it is altered. Hence, an unaltered block code is called as a systematic code. Following is the representation of the structure of … diy christmas stocking ideasWeb7 rows · Mar 20, 2024 · Types of Linear Block codes are Hamming codes, BCH codes, cyclic codes, Reed-Solomon ... craig olfield bulk barnWeb(n,k) Systematic Linear Block Codes • Split data into k-bit blocks • Add (n-k) parity bits to each block using (n-k) linear equations, making each block n bits long • Every linear code can be represented in systematic form Message bits Parity bits k n The entire block is called … diy christmas stocking pattern